NSUK Management Visits Emir of Keffi, Sets Stage for 25th Silver Jubilee Anniversary and Convocation Ceremony

In a significant move to strengthen town-and-gown relations ahead of a historic milestone, the Vice-Chancellor of Nasarawa State University, Keffi (NSUK), Professor Sa’adatu Hassan Liman, on Wednesday, 11 March 2026, led a high-powered delegation on a courtesy visit to the Chancellor of the University and Emir of Keffi, His Royal Highness Dr. Shehu Chindo Yamusa III.

The visit served as the formal commencement of preparations for the University’s Silver Jubilee (25th Anniversary) and the forthcoming Convocation Ceremony, scheduled to begin on Wednesday, 8 April 2026, and climax on Saturday, 11 April 2026.

Professor Liman, while extending Ramadan Mubarak wishes to the Royal Father and members of his council, emphasized that the Silver Jubilee represents not merely a celebration of time but a commemoration of the transformative impact the University has had on national development over the past twenty-five years.

The Vice-Chancellor formally invited the Chancellor to lead the historic celebrations, which will highlight the institution’s remarkable journey from its inception to its present standing as a leading “Pacesetter” university.

Beyond the celebratory agenda, the Vice-Chancellor also used the occasion to advocate for institutional harmony. She presented the ongoing dispute involving some land speculators and the CRDP NSUK staff quarters and appealed for the Emir’s royal intervention to facilitate a peaceful and amicable resolution.

Responding, His Royal Highness Dr. Shehu Chindo Yamusa III commended the leadership of Professor Sa’adatu Hassan Liman, describing her administration as a catalyst in strengthening the University’s reputation as a true citadel of learning. The Emir pledged his pledged his support for the success of the Silver Jubilee celebrations and assured the delegation of his readiness to mediate in resolving the CRDP quarters dispute.

Also speaking during the visit, the Deputy Vice-Chancellor (Academics), Professor Maikano Muhammad Ari, expressed appreciation to the Royal Father for his continuous support for the University. He further thanked the Emir on behalf of university for conferring on the Vice-Chancellor the illustrious traditional title of “Jaruman Keffi,” noting that the visit also served as an opportunity to acknowledge the Chancellor’s enduring commitment to the advancement of academic excellence.

The visit concluded with special prayers for the continued prosperity of the Keffi Emirate and the sustained academic and infrastructural growth of Nasarawa State University, Keffi.
